About the Role
We are now seeking a Lead Quantity Surveyor to join our team at our Belfast estate.
Responsibilities
- Provide high-quality cost management, commercial governance, and quantity surveying services across a large, multi-site property estate
- Support capital projects, lifecycle works, planned maintenance programmes, and reactive repairs through effective commercial oversight
- Prepare cost plans, estimates, budget forecasts, valuations, payment recommendations, and final accounts
- Lead tender preparation activities including bills of quantities, schedules of rates, pricing schedules, and contractor evaluations
- Ensure compliance with NEC4 contracts, governance requirements, audit standards, and financial controls
- Maintain accurate commercial records, reporting dashboards, and cost forecasting information
- Act as a key commercial contact for clients, contractors, consultants, and internal operational teams
- Identify opportunities for efficiency, innovation, sustainability, and value optimisation across projects and maintenance activities
- Support risk management activities, including commercial risk assessments and mitigation planning
- Build strong stakeholder relationships while delivering commercially sound outcomes across geographically dispersed sites

Qualifications
- Degree in Quantity Surveying, Commercial Management, or a related discipline (essential)
- Working towards MRICS Chartership (desirable)
Required Skills
- Knowledge and experience of NEC4 Contracts including PSC, TSC, ECC and ECSC
- Minimum of 5 years’ experience within commercial management, property, FM, construction, or infrastructure sectors
- Experience administering NEC3/NEC4 contracts (desirable)
- Strong commercial awareness with the ability to manage budgets, forecasts, and cost control activities
-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to interpret complex commercial data
- Strong organisation and prioritisation skills with the ability to manage multiple concurrent projects
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ills
- High levels of professionalism, integrity, and commitment to continuous improvement
